Abstract

This research examines the use of hazardous chemicals as food additives, such as formalin and borax, which have the potential to endanger consumer safety. The District Court Decision Number 100/Pid.B/2022/PN Lgs. regarding the case of the perpetrator, Miswardi Bin Usman, who was found to have used prohibited substances in food production, raises questions about legal regulations, criminal liability, and the enforcement of criminal law. The research method employed is normative legal research with a focus on literature analysis, particularly the Decision Number 100/Pid.B/2022/PN Lgs. The research results indicate that the decision raises concerns regarding legal justice, particularly concerning the accountability of the defendant under Article 136 of the Food Law. The judge's decision appears to impose sanctions that are considered too lenient. The research concludes that the judge, as a law enforcement officer, does not seem to fully reflect the principles of a rule of law as mandated by the 1945 Constitution. The decision raises doubts about the effectiveness of law enforcement regarding the use of hazardous chemicals in food. Therefore, a reconsideration of the handling of similar cases is necessary to ensure justice and consumer safety in line with the country's goals as a rule of law
